Output 669f41d1502d9d0551700095992120017c7135f14bda276f4e8b536e26efdfe0:0

value
17042494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f84c0f0ff51f7dbe30bc257fbc4c24454239692d OP_EQUAL
address
3QKtcn6eDP8CzsmriQeovBduATCyMmoYyJ
transaction
669f41d1502d9d0551700095992120017c7135f14bda276f4e8b536e26efdfe0